Edna Ween Noble Mrs. Edna Ween Noble, age 95, of the Union Chapel community of Union Grove, Alabama passed away at Marshall Manor Nursing Home on Tuesday morning, September 20, 2022.
Mrs. Noble’s parents were Hubert Conley and Nellie M. Terrell Conley. She was born December 18, 1926 in Marshall County, Alabama. She was married to Maple Noble, who has preceded her in death. Edna was a homemaker and attended Eva Church of Christ. The most important thing in her life was her family, of which there are many members. She enjoyed her vegetable garden and spent many hours canning, freezing and preserving the vegetables she had grown. Edna enjoyed cooking and providing for her family but she was also known to spend time fishing.
